🖥 Как разработать собственного AI-ассистента на Java? Подробный разбор на практике! Автор показывает, как с нуля создать полноценного ассистента на Java, используя современные AI-технологии. В статье — не только теория, но и конкретные примеры кода, архитектурные решения и нюансы интеграции. Что внутри: ● Выбор архитектуры и подготовка проекта на Spring Boot ● Интеграция с языковыми моделями (LLM) через OpenAI API ● Построение цепочек prompt-инжиниринга для гибких диалогов ● Хранение истории общения,...
💫 Geb — Groovy-фреймворк для автоматизации браузеров. Этот фреймворк сочетает мощь WebDriver с jQuery-подобным синтаксисом выборки элементов на Groovy, делая код для скрапинга или UI-тестов неожиданно лаконичным. Особенность инструмента в встроенной поддержке асинхронных операций...